Enabling or Disabling Direct IP Dialing
The direct IP dialing is enabled by default. To disable it, manually add the flags
GK_MANDATORY_FOR_CALLS_OUT and GK_MANDATORY_FOR_CALLS_IN to the System
Configuration - MCMS_PARAMETERS dialog box and for each flag enter the required value (YES or NO).

Calling a SIP Endpoint in a Remote Domain

The Gateway functionality allows the connection of H.323 and SIP endpoints to SIP endpoints residing in a
remote domain, different to that of the MCU's domain.
This functionality can be enabled when:
● The calling endpoint may be H.323 or SIP.
● The destination endpoint must be SIP.
● The dial string from the calling endpoint to the Collaboration Server includes the gateway dial-out
number of the SIP endpoint that is located in the remote domain.
By definition, a dial-in string cannot contain two domains and it is therefore necessary that the dial string be
of the following format:
mcu-meeting-room*dest%40dest-domain@mcu-domain
Where:
● The domain of the gateway call is mcu-domain
● The remote destination domain is dest%40dest-domain.
● The "%40" is replaced with an "@" when the gateway call is dialed to the remote SIP destination.
